Producer Contract For Beats for the United States

Producer Contract For Beats Template for United States

A Producer Contract for Beats is a legal agreement governed by U.S. copyright and music industry laws, establishing the terms and conditions for the creation, sale, or licensing of musical beats. This contract defines ownership rights, usage terms, compensation structures, and delivery requirements between producers and clients. It includes provisions for royalties, credit attribution, and potential sample clearance requirements, while ensuring compliance with federal and state-specific music industry regulations.

What is a Producer Contract For Beats?

The Producer Contract For Beats serves as a crucial legal framework in the U.S. music industry, protecting both producers' and clients' interests in beat production transactions. This document becomes necessary when a producer creates custom beats or sells/licenses pre-made beats to clients, ensuring clear definition of rights, usage terms, and compensation. The contract addresses key aspects including copyright ownership, licensing terms, royalty structures, and delivery specifications, while complying with U.S. federal and state music industry regulations. It's particularly important in today's digital music landscape where beat production and distribution have become increasingly accessible and commercialized.

What sections should be included in a Producer Contract For Beats?

1. Parties: Identifies the producer and client/company, including full legal names and addresses

2. Background: States the purpose of the agreement and basic context of the relationship

3. Definitions: Defines key terms used throughout the contract including 'Beat', 'Master Recording', 'Royalties'

4. Services: Details the specific production services to be provided

5. Rights and Ownership: Specifies ownership rights, transfers, and licenses of the produced content

6. Compensation: Details payment terms, including upfront fees and royalty structures

7. Delivery Requirements: Specifies format, quality standards, and timeline for delivery

8. Term and Termination: Duration of agreement and conditions for termination

What sections are optional to include in a Producer Contract For Beats?

1. Exclusivity: Terms of exclusive rights and restrictions on selling beats to other clients

2. Credit and Attribution: Requirements for producer credits and attribution across various media platforms

3. Sample Clearance: Responsibilities and procedures for clearing third-party samples used in beats

4. Recording Budget: Details of recording expenses, reimbursements, and studio costs allocation

What schedules should be included in a Producer Contract For Beats?

1. Schedule A - Beat Specifications: Technical requirements and specifications for beats including format, quality, and delivery standards

2. Schedule B - Payment Schedule: Detailed breakdown of payment terms, installments, and due dates

3. Schedule C - Delivery Format Requirements: Technical specifications for final deliverables including file formats and quality parameters

4. Appendix 1 - Sample List: Comprehensive list of any third-party samples used in beats with relevant clearance information

5. Appendix 2 - Producer Credit Requirements: Detailed requirements for producer credits across various media platforms and formats

U.S. Copyright Act: Primary federal legislation governing copyright law in the United States (17 U.S.C.), establishing basic rights for creators and defining copyright protection terms

Digital Millennium Copyright Act (DMCA): Federal law addressing digital copyright issues, including online copyright infringement and digital rights management

Music Modernization Act (MMA): Recent legislation modernizing copyright law for the digital age, particularly regarding streaming and digital licensing

Work-for-hire Doctrine: Legal concept determining ownership of copyrighted works created during employment or by specific commission

State Contract Laws: State-specific regulations governing contract formation, enforcement, and interpretation

Performance Rights Organizations Regulations: Rules governing organizations like ASCAP, BMI, and SESAC that collect and distribute performance royalties

Digital Performance Right in Sound Recordings Act: Legislation establishing performance rights for digital audio transmissions of sound recordings

Master Recording Rights: Rights pertaining to the ownership and control of the final recorded version of a musical work

Publishing Rights: Rights related to the underlying musical composition, including sheet music and lyrics

Sampling Clearance Requirements: Legal requirements for obtaining permission to use portions of existing recordings in new works

Exclusive vs. Non-exclusive Rights: Distinction between rights granted solely to one party versus rights that can be granted to multiple parties

Royalty Structure: Framework for ongoing payments based on usage, sales, or other metrics of the produced work

Technical Specifications: Legal requirements for delivered audio quality, format, and technical parameters of the produced work

Credit and Attribution Rights: Requirements for how the producer must be credited and acknowledged in the work's release and promotion

Territory Restrictions: Geographic limitations on where and how the produced work can be used and distributed
